The middle ear consists of three bones: the hammer (malleus), the anvil (incus) and the stirrup (stapes), the oval window, the round window and the Eustrachian tube. The bones of the middle ear. The eardrum is very thin, measures approximately 8 10 mm in diameter and is stretched by means of small muscles. The pressure from sound waves makes the eardrum vibrate. Helix: It is the prominent outer rim of the external ear. Antihelix: It is the cartilage curve that is situated parallel to the helix. Crus of the Helix: It is the landmark of the outer ear, situated right above the pointy protrusion known as the tragus. Auditory Ossicles: The three small bones in the middle ear, called malleus, stapes, and incus, are connected.

The human ear can be divided into 3 parts – external, middle and internal – with each part playing an integral role in the sense of hearing, while the internal ear has an added function for equilibrium.
